Output 12348463677b6e2fe30af2fa65afc708411eb609eb1c4fdc17ea43da11f8f119:1

value
5369334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d77fdcd5da6bfdf542c96a25d9832b82a6dce188 OP_EQUAL
address
3MLUNqd7w6sUqvm1PADmNDPmmzJ2fdFJ6n
transaction
12348463677b6e2fe30af2fa65afc708411eb609eb1c4fdc17ea43da11f8f119
spent
false